Transaction 80e87a237e6325101309e2b44d3d552504f2efe9460fd1b70bba625fb5db8a54
1 Input
2 Outputs
- 80e87a237e6325101309e2b44d3d552504f2efe9460fd1b70bba625fb5db8a54:0
- 80e87a237e6325101309e2b44d3d552504f2efe9460fd1b70bba625fb5db8a54:1
value 15475009
address 1Fw1B5fsg6XXdV9VkhFFTa59bmDpM2L3DG
value 1178046715
address 1K4rFUpkRm1jjc6dY9GzejAPqqaZiNtsed